Monitor Resolution
Your website will be displayed on screens with a variety of resolutions — from mobile devices with small screen dimensions to large desktop monitors set to 1024 x 768 and beyond. As a designer, you need to be sure your pages will look fine when displayed in the different circumstances [...]

Web File Naming Conventions
When creating your website, you must be very methodical when naming your files. First, never use spaces, uppercase letters, or any special characters in your file names.
